Just how to create an article

Now that you understand how editorials tend to be formatted, leta€™s plunge much deeper into editorial

1: Find an epic subject to cover

If you want to bring acknowledged by an editor of a publishing, your pitch better feel really damn great.

They dona€™t want general or straightforward subject areas, but alternatively ones that cover popular subject with your own unique twist.

Eg, the Toronto Raptors simply claimed the NBA Finals, so you might write a bit on a€?just what advertisers Can Learn From The Toronto Raptors Winning The Finals.a€?

This article could elaborate about how their unique teama€™s education preferences and methods tends to be put on companies.

Be sure you look at the guidelines your publication youra€™re writing for, while they might have restrictions or tricks for information.

Once you’ve a thought for a topic, consider the market youa€™re writing for.

Exactly what do they care about? Precisely what do they wish to discover? What exactly are their particular class?

This can transform your create and figure the article.

You prefer it to resonate making use of sectiona€™s readers whenever possible.

Thata€™s the reason why i will suggest reading past reports and evaluating readera€™s involvement.

What do they ordinarily touch upon? Do you actually see a pattern in the way they communicate?

Apply these observations to your editorial, and it will surely resonate using the potential audience a lot more.

Finally, make sure to collect resources, records, and data to aid the article.

Continuing off the cannabis instance, you can research a€?cannabis statisticsa€? and employ a couple of the outcome to give cerdibility to points you will be making.
